Address 0 PPC

PCdr65EfHCrGeoTk3Lxp5Bv28U5X8wPfrv

Confirmed

Total Received8.317953 PPC
Total Sent8.317953 PPC
Final Balance0 PPC
No. Transactions2

Transactions

Fee: 0.01 PPC
396252 Confirmations102.317444 PPC
PVqfGp6jacCwN8hQS1FtQ6kVfM8iWj5EnS0.845803 PPC
PCdr65EfHCrGeoTk3Lxp5Bv28U5X8wPfrv8.317953 PPC
Fee: 0.01 PPC
396265 Confirmations9.163756 PPC